Paul Thomas Logan 1938-2026

AUSTINTOWN -- Paul Thomas Logan, 88, passed away Sunday evening, Aug. 9, 2026, at St. Elizabeth Boardman Hospital.

Thomas, as he was known, was born Feb. 5, 1938, in Warren, the son of Raymond and Margurite Wormly Logan.

He was a graduate of St. Mary High School and had worked for Peerless-Winsmith Inc. as a fluidizer for 22 years. Thomas also worked as a bus driver for many local school districts after retiring from Peerless-Winsmith.

Thomas was a member of Grace Nazarene Church for many years when he was able to attend. He was also a member of the Promise Keepers and was a big NASCAR fan.

Thomas leaves his wife, the former Lynda Hall, whom he married June 29, 1985; five daughters, Kathleen Logan of Austintown, Joyce Vincent of Cleveland, Cindy Logan of North Carolina, Debbie Jones of Niles, and Jennifer Jennings and her husband, Ken, of Brookfield; two sons, Joe Logan and Edward Logan, both of Austintown; one sister, Maureen Samuelson of Howland; as well as 12 grandchildren, and several great-grandchildren.

Besides his parents, Thomas was preceded in death by a granddaughter, Cassie; and a sister, Marcelline Kennedy.
